Champions League vs. Roland Garros: How the Final Impacts French Open Players
The UEFA Champions League final and the Roland Garros French Open often clash, creating a unique challenge for players and fans alike. This year's proximity highlights the complex scheduling issues and potential impact on the performance of tennis players competing in Paris. For many, the question is: does the excitement (and potential exhaustion) of the Champions League final affect the French Open? Let's delve into the potential consequences.
The Timing Tightrope: A Scheduling Nightmare?
The Champions League final, a global spectacle, typically falls close to the latter stages of Roland Garros. This year, the proximity presents a significant challenge. Many French players and fans, passionate about both football and tennis, find themselves torn between loyalties. The intense emotion surrounding the Champions League, particularly for those whose teams are involved, could potentially impact their focus and energy levels heading into crucial French Open matches.
Distraction and Mental Fatigue:
The sheer magnitude of the Champions League final – the atmosphere, the anticipation, the post-match analysis – can be incredibly consuming. For players with strong ties to a participating team, the mental energy expended could be substantial. This mental fatigue could inadvertently impact their performance on the court, leading to decreased focus and potentially impacting their physical energy levels. Imagine the pressure: navigating intense matches at Roland Garros while simultaneously processing the outcome of a high-stakes football final. This mental juggling act is far from easy.
The Travel Factor:
For players with family or friends heavily invested in a Champions League team, attending the final or following it intensely could involve significant travel and time commitments, disrupting their carefully planned pre-match routines at Roland Garros. Sleep deprivation and jet lag are very real possibilities, further compounding the potential for suboptimal performance.
The French Connection:
The impact is particularly pronounced in France. French players, often facing immense national pressure at Roland Garros, might experience added stress managing their dual passions. The collective national excitement surrounding the Champions League could either heighten or hinder their performance depending on individual circumstances and the outcome of the match. The intense media scrutiny adds another layer of complexity.
